Match report
Demba Ba won a point for Newcastle United against Reading with an equaliser just six minutes from time at the Madejski Stadium.
Reading seemed on course for their first Barclays Premier League win of the season after goals from Jimmy Kebe and Noel Hunt in the space of four second-half minutes. Ba had equalised in between the two Reading strikes with a magnificent volley but his contribution was not over as steered a cross past helpless Reading goalkeeper Alex McCarthy.
Reading threw everything they had Newcastle in vain search of the winner but Jason Roberts was denied by an excellent save from Steve Harper before Jobi McAnuff hit a post. In the end the Royals had to settle for a point.
Alan Pardew, who used to manager Reading, gave a first league start to Gael Bigirimana alongside Cheik Tiote in the centre of midfield, with Vurnon Anita dropped to the bench. Bigirimana looked at home in the centre of midfield, dovetailing with Tiote as Newcastle controlled the middle of the park.
But Reading grew into the game and had the best chance of the first half when Pavel Pogrebnyak's header, after a patient build-up, was palmed over by Steve Harper.
It took 24 minutes for the first shot on goal, which fell to the left-back Nicky Shorey and his volley went out for a throw-in. Pogrebnyak then found himself a yard of space in the Newcastle box but the ball bounced awkwardly and he shinned it over the bar.
Reading worked the ball wide for McAnuff, who curled an inviting cross in for Pogrebnyak to meet above Taylor at the far post but Harper launched himself well to tip his header over the bar.
Pogrebnyak continued to cause problems after the restart, getting the better of Taylor to break into the box but Michael Williamson cleared. Papiss Cisse's low shot was blocked by Kaspars Gorkss - and suddenly the game awoke from its slumbers with three goals in four minutes.
Kebe put Reading ahead. The Mali striker was played in by McAnuff and ran at Perch, before scuffing a low shot inside the near post.
Newcastle hit back within seconds with Tiote the creator, clipping the ball towards Ba who met it with spectacular volley on the run.
With barely a chance to draw breath, McAnuff then worked his way to the byline and whipped in a cross that Hunt met with a precise, glancing header to beat Harper at his far post. But the Reading crowd were stunned again as Ba stooped to meet Ferguson's cross and guided it into the net.
Reading upped the ante and Roberts, on as substitute, forced another top save from Harper with a strike from distance and McAnuff saw a shot rebound back off the post.
